There have been major reformations going on in credit card. The changes will be effective from February 22, 2010. There will be new rules for interest rates. It is believed that issuers cannot increase rates during the first 12 months of a new account. On existing accounts, if your rate is increased, the new APR only applies to your new purchases; your existing balance is still charged the old interest rate.
